Polish

Etymology

Inherited from Old Polish wnuk, from Proto-Slavic *vъnukъ.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/vnuk/
  • Audio:(file)
  • Rhymes: -uk
  • Syllabification: wnuk
  • Homophone: Wnuk

Noun

wnuk m pers (female equivalent wnuczka, neuter equivalent wnuczę, diminutive wnuczek or wnuś)

  1. grandson
